IMF RESEARCHER

Mick Silver

Last Updated: February 9, 2011

Mick Silver is a Senior Economist in the IMF’s Statistics Department specializing in price statistics. Previously Professor of Economic Statistics and Head of the Quantitative Analysis Group at Cardiff University, ASA/NSF Senior Research Fellow at US Bureau of Labor Statistics, and lecturer at Bath University. Research interests are mainly on index numbers. Publications include the Journal of Political Economy, Journal of Econometrics, Journal of Business and Economic Statistics, Economic Journal, and chapters in NBER books. Aside from academic papers and books he contributed several chapters to the ILO Consumer Price Index Manual and IMF Producer Price Index Manual, the 2008 SNA, the World Bank’s ICP Handbook, and is editor of, and contributor to, the IMF Export and Import Price Index Manual. He has acted as a long-time consultant to the U.K. Office for National Statistics (ONS) as well as many international organisations. Has been a long-serving member of the UN Ottawa Group and member (and chair) of the Inter-Secretariat Working Group on Price Statistics. Serves on the World Bank’s ICP Technical Expert Group and Statistics Canada’s Price Measurement Advisory Committee.

Education:

1973 to 1976 University of Leeds PhD Economic Statistics. 1969 to 1973 University of Leeds B.A. Economics.


Previous Experience:

February 2005 to present: Senior Economist, International Monetary Fund October 1988 to January 2005: Professor of Economic Statistics, Cardiff University, U.K. August 2001 to January 2002: Visiting Scholar, International Monetary Fund January 2001 to August 2001: National Science Foundation/American Statistical Association Senior Research Fellow, US Bureau of Labor Statistics October 1982 to June 1988: Lecturer in Industrial Economics and Statistics, Bath University July 1986 to January 1987: Consultant to the International Monetary Fund October 1976 to September 1982: Lecturer in Applied Statistics, University of Aston
